Abstract

The seventy-sixth volume of the Annotated Leading Cases of International Criminal Tribunals contains the most important decisions taken by the ICC from 8 June 2018 - 13 November 2019. It provides the reader with the full text of the decisions identical to the original version and including concurring, separate and dissenting opinions. Distinguished experts in the field of international criminal law have commented on these decisions.

Annotated Leading Cases of International Criminal Tribunals is useful for students, scholars, legal practitioners, judges, prosecutors and defence counsel who are interested in the various legal aspects of the law of the ICTY, ICTR, ICC and other forms of international criminal adjudication.
